Severely damaged hair brittle broken

Can I please get some help. I recently moved to a new city. Over the last year, and more extreme over the last several months my hair has become severely damaged. When washing, while trying to rinse shampoo it gets so clumped together I can not run my fingers thru it. It has become so brittle and weak it just tears out. Snaps. The entire underside of hair has broken off as is at 2-3 inches and this is happening all around my head on a smaller scale. On the underside I can remember pulling handfuls of hair out when trying to get conditioner thru my hair. I have to take take extreme care now when trying to wash. I do still have long hair left but I’m afraid with every wash what will be left. It is just a massive frizz mess now as it dries. It was suggested that I try Redken acidic shampoo / conditioner every other day and their cream cleanser to use once a week. I have been using this a month. It has maybe helped a little bit but not really. It may be less hair in the shower but I’m also washing every other day or every 2 days now vs 1-2 week so it looks like less. It’s making my hair extremely greasy. If I go more than 2 days it feels almost like chicken broth once i get it wet. On my last wash I tried using the conditioner very far from my roots but this made my hair even harder to rinse out because those sticky clumps are worse up by my roots. (Those areas without conditioner also dried with an almost crunchy feeling. ) This stuff also makes my scalp itchy and full of flakes. I don’t use style product I don’t heat dry. I have a water softener here which I have never had before. I may have been using too hot of water when I first moved here?? This could have kick started the damage?. When I used the cream cleaner, that was the first time in a long time a product actually started to lathered thru my hair since all of this started. However as soon as I start to rinse my hair clumps tightly to where I can’t run my fingers thru it. I’m sure product is prob getting left behind. It’s the lesser of 2 evils, try to force it and have my hair fall out and break off or risk leaving some product behind. I’m assuming this is happening. I don’t know where to turn. Because of health risks  I am not able to go into a salon. My long thick gorgeous hair now looks like a Halloween witch wig . I know this post is all over the place just trying to get all the info out there. Also I get regular blood work and all my vitamin levels are in check and I am not taking any meds that would affect this. This all started with a move, May it be the hot water or different shower heads that initially we’re not rinsing shampoo and hair dye completely from my hair would be the only things I can think that could have started this but no idea why it has continued to get so bad or how to fix. One last thing I did notice all of this around the time I opened a new bottle of Olaplex 3.  When I used it my hair did not feel soft and silky, it felt like glue. I’ve tried using it twice since and will no longer use it. It just tangles my hair and it’s like my hair is rejecting it.. nothing like the first two bottles I loved. I figured those repeat fails were due to this new damage issue. I wonder now if the Olaplex could have played a part.  I just can’t stress enough.. i can’t wash my hair like a normal person!! SomeWhere between adding the shampoo and the starting to rinse its so clumped, stuck together if I try to move it around it’s brittle and weak it snaps off and I’ve got handfuls of hair. Any help is appreciated. Can I also get input on the best kind of shower head for damaged hair??

i would recommend doing a few things to help your hair

first of all don’t be concerned about how often you wash your hair. if you need to wash it daily then wash it daily. once you hair is healthy you can begin extending your washes

i would also recommend using a repair shampoo and conditioner without sulfates. when i had damaged hair i use the Bumble and bumble The Bond-Building Repair Trio but there are a bunch of good ones. i would recommend taking a break from olaplex as it might not work for your hair type. 

i would recommend doing weekly oil treatments. this is when you apply a hair oil on your scalp a couple hours before hair washing. this is a real game changer as it makes your hair so much healthier. i use the meille rosemary oil from amazon or argan oil. 

after washing i would apply a leave in conditioner. then daily (every time before you brush your hair) i would apply a lightweight oil on your ends to protect from damage while brushing. i like the Olaplex No. 7 Bonding Oil or the OUAI Mini Hair Oil 0.45 oz/ 13 mL . 

i would recommend not using much heat on your hair and when you do use heat, make sure you have a heat protectant on your hair.

Hi there. You have mineral build up in your hair, I’m 98% sure. A water softener just softens the water, it cannot remove what has already been deposited onto your hair. I know the feeling/texture you are describing. This has nothing to do with Olaplex or any other product in your regimen. 
I use the professional brand to remove mineral deposits, however Sally Beauty makes a consumer version called “Ion Crystal Clarifying Treatment”. get two, it sounds like you have a heavy deposit and may need to do the process twice. Apply a deep conditioner after the second time and your hair will feel brand new.
